轻松获取百度数据,告别手动搜索烦恼

优采云 发布时间: 2023-04-13 09:53

  在今天的数据分析领域,数据的获取是非常重要的一环。在众多的数据源中,百度搜索引擎上的数据是一个非常重要的来源。但是,手动爬取百度搜索结果是一件费时费力的工作。因此,使用爬虫技术可以快速、高效地获取百度搜索结果。

  方面一:爬虫简介

  首先,我们来了解一下什么是爬虫。爬虫是一种网络爬行程序,它可以自动抓取网页并提取有用信息。在实际应用中,我们可以使用 Python 等编程语言来编写爬虫程序。

  方面二:Python 爬虫库

  Python 是目前最流行的编程语言之一,在爬虫领域也有着广泛应用。Python 有丰富的第三方库支持,如 requests、BeautifulSoup、Scrapy 等,这些库可以帮助我们更加便捷地实现爬虫功能。

  方面三:请求百度搜索结果

  在开始爬取百度搜索结果之前,我们需要了解如何向百度发起请求并获取搜索结果。通过 requests 库发送 HTTP 请求,并使用 BeautifulSoup 库解析 HTML 页面内容即可完成这个过程。

  方面四:解析搜索结果

  获取到百度搜索结果的 HTML 页面之后,我们需要使用 BeautifulSoup 库对页面进行解析。通过对 HTML 标签的定位和内容的提取,我们可以得到搜索结果中每个网页的标题、链接、描述等信息。

  方面五:存储数据

  

  在爬取到数据后,我们需要将其存储下来以便后续分析。常见的数据存储方式有 CSV、MySQL、MongoDB 等。这些存储方式各有优缺点,具体选择应根据实际情况而定。

  方面六:反爬虫策略

  在爬取过程中,我们需要注意避免被目标网站封禁 IP。为此,我们可以采用一些反爬虫策略,如设置请求头、使用代理 IP 等。

  方面七:爬虫应用场景

  除了获取百度搜索结果外,爬虫还可以应用于各种场景。例如,抓取电商网站商品信息、获取社交网络用户数据、监控竞争对手动态等。

  方面八:SEO 优化

  最后,我们需要注意 SEO 优化。在进行网站优化时,我们可以利用爬虫技术获取竞争对手的关键词排名信息,并根据这些信息进行调整,从而提升自己的网站排名。

  结语

  总之,使用爬虫技术可以帮助我们更加高效地获取数据,为数据分析提供有力支持。如果您需要更多关于爬虫技术的信息,可以关注优采云(www.ucaiyun.com),我们将为您提供更加详细的指导和帮助。

0 个评论

要回复文章请先登录注册


官方客服QQ群

微信人工客服

QQ人工客服


线